• Carlos Boozer Joining Dwyane Wade, Michael Beasley with Miami Heat?

    Dorell Wright’s guaranteed two-year deal left the Heat with a little more than $50 million in 2009-10 contracts for 10 players (only Daequan Cook’s $1.3 million is at Miami’s option). That means — unless multiyear deals are dumped — the Heat likely will have a little more than $11 million next summer (if Shawn Marion isn’t re-signed) to pursue a free agent such as Carlos Boozer. (The Heat has told people it can see Michael Beasley playing small forward eventually, allowing a pairing with Boozer.) Miami has $32 million committed for 2010-11.
